About KKCO:

KKCO 11 News is the news leader in the Grand Junction market. The largest city between Salt Lake and Denver, our outdoor recreation and mild climate draw people from across the country here. Our area sees all four seasons and you can ski and golf on the same day during certain parts of the year. Home to the Grand Junction Rockies and a huge summer country music festival, Grand Junction is a perfect community where residents enjoy the best of the outdoors and all the area has to offer. Our station has a history in our communities as being not only the news leader, but a community partner. Our focus on digital allows us to reach far beyond our broadcast signal, to communities in southern Colorado and eastern Utah.

Job Summary/Description:

KKCO 11 News is looking for a Content Producer/MMJ with a passion for storytelling to join our team. The Content Producer/MMJ writes, reports, edits and presents news stories for all broadcast and digital platforms with a compelling, easy to understand delivery; generates story ideas; provides creative and unique coverage; posts news and feature stories and additional multi-media content to all digital platforms, including social media extensions and podcasts. MMJ's may also be called upon to shoot and live stream press conferences or breaking news events as warranted. communicating with anchors and producers.

Your responsibilities will include (but not be limited to) the following:

• A proven track record of finding unique stories
• Ability to deliver information live on television using a ‘one man band’ set up of camera, and TVU backpack
• Editing video for broadcast
• Engaging with audience on social media platforms
• Shooting video on professional cameras for broadcast
• Posting content to digital platforms, to include the station’s site as well as social media
• Appear at station sponsored events and promote station/brand
• Willingness to work weekends/holidays and ‘non business’ hour shifts
• Develops and maintains sources for online and broadcast reporting
• Participates in story selection process through meetings; attendance at editorial meetings
• Produces newscasts including: stacking, writing scripts, editing copy, ordering graphics to fit stories, making maps, coordinating live shots with directors, production staff, reporters & photographers
• Other Duties as Assigned
